What is the format of IFSC Code of Idbi Bank Patran branch?

IFSC-IBKL0002146 is the 11-character code with the first four alphabetic characters indicates the bank name, and the last six characters (either numerical or alphabetical) specifies the branch. The fifth character is 0 (zero) and it reserved for future use. Check below the format of IBKL0002146.

  • IBKL : bank code
  • 0 : Reserved for future use
  • 002146 : branch code
